D5M Track-Type TractorPower Train Caterpillar


Bevel and Transfer Gears - Assemble

Usage:

D5M 3CR

Assembly Procedure

  1. Install bearing cones (1) and bearing cups (2) in cage (3) .



    Illustration 2g00560719

  1. Put the original amount of shims (5), cage (3), and retainer (6) into position on the case assembly. Install bolts (4) .



    Illustration 3g00560746

  1. Put gear (8) into position on shaft (9) and install bolts (7) .



    Illustration 4g00560747

  1. Put bearing (10) into position on shaft (9). Install snap ring (11) on the shaft by using Tooling (A) .



    Illustration 5g00560748

  1. Fasten a hoist to shaft (9) and put the shaft into position in the case assembly. Remove the hoist from the shaft. Install the shaft fully.



    Illustration 6g00560749

  1. Put the tab and washer (12) into position on shaft (9) .

  1. Put 5P-3931 Anti-Seize Compound on the threads and face of nut (13). Install the nut on shaft (9). Use Tooling (B) and tighten the nut to a torque of 612 ± 68 N·m (450.0 ± 50 lb ft).



    Illustration 7g00560750

  1. If bearing cups (14) and (15) were removed, lower the temperature of the bearing cups. Install the bearing cups in the case assembly.

  1. The bearing cups must be seated in the case assembly.



    Illustration 8g00560751

    Note: If the bearing cones were removed from gear (18), new bearing cones must be installed.

  1. Heat bearing cones (16) and (17) to a maximum temperature of 135° C (275° F). Install the bearing cones on gear (18). The bearing cones must be seated on the gear.



    Illustration 9g00560755

  1. Put pinion (21) into position in gear (20) .

  1. Heat bearing cone (19) to a maximum temperature of 135° C (275° F) and install the bearing cone on pinion (21). The bearing cone must be seated on the pinion.

  1. Install the retainer and bolt in order to hold the bearing on the pinion until the bearing has cooled.



    Illustration 10g00560756

  1. Heat bearing cone (22) to a maximum temperature of 135° C (275° F) and install the bearing cone on pinion (21). The bearing cone must be seated on the pinion.



    Illustration 11g00560757

    Note: Gear (18) and gear (20) must be installed in the case assembly at the same time.

  1. Install gear (18) and gear (20) in the case assembly.



    Illustration 12g00560759



    Illustration 13g00560760

  1. If dowels (24) were removed, install the dowels in cover (25) .

  1. If bearing cup (23) was removed, install the bearing cup. Dimension (X) should equal 4.37 mm (0.1720 inch).



    Illustration 14g00560762

  1. Put cover (25) into position and install bolts (27) .

  1. Remove the bolt and retainer (26) .



    Illustration 15g00560786

  1. Put shims (29) with a total thickness of 4.37 mm (0.1720 inch) and cover (28) into position on the cover. Install the bolts that hold the shims and the cover in place.



    Illustration 16g00560789

  1. Install Tooling (C), as shown.

  1. Install Tooling (D) so that the point of the dial indicator is against the inside race of the bearing cone.

  1. Use Tooling (C) in order to push the gear and the pinion downward. Hold the gear and the pinion in position by using Tooling (C). Use a ratchet wrench in order to rotate the gear and the pinion. Rotate the gear and the pinion at least three times. Observe the dial indicator as the needle moves. Stop rotating the gear and the pinion at the point of maximum needle movement.

  1. Zero the dial indicator. Mark the bearing race at the location of maximum needle movement.

  1. Pull the gear and the pinion upward by using Tooling (C). Rotate the gear and the pinion at least three times. Stop the gear and the pinion at the same point of maximum needle movement. Record the measurement on the dial indicator. This reading is the actual bearing clearance.

  1. Repeat Steps 23 through 25. The readings should be equal if you have correctly completed the procedure.

  1. Remove cover (28). Remove enough shims in order to obtain a bearing clearance (end play) of 0.05 mm (0.0020 inch) to 0.15 mm (0.0060 inch).



    Illustration 17g00560793

  1. If bearing (31) was removed, install the bearing in cage (32) by using Tooling (E) .

  1. If bearing cup (30) was removed, lower the temperature of the bearing cup. Install the bearing cup in cage (32) .



    Illustration 18g00560796

  1. Put 7M-7260 Liquid Gasket on the seal bore in cage (32) and allow the liquid gasket dry. Do not put liquid gasket material on the case of seal (33). Install lip seal (33) with the lip of the seal toward the bearing, as shown.

  1. Install O-ring seal (34) on cage (32) .



    Illustration 19g00560799

  1. Put retainer (26) into position. Install the bolt that holds the retainer in place.

  1. Put cage (32) into position without the shims. Install two bolts (35) opposite each other.

  1. Tighten bolts (35) to a torque of 2.3 N·m (20 lb in).

  1. Rotate the gear at least five times. Tighten the bolts to a torque of 4.5 N·m (40.0 lb in).

  1. Again rotate the gear at least five times. Tighten the bolts again to a torque of 4.5 N·m (40.0 lb in).

  1. Measure the gap between cage (32) and the cover at the top location of bolts (35) by using a feeler gauge. Average the two measurements.



    Illustration 20g00560801

  1. Remove bolts (35) and cage (32) from the cover.

  1. The measurement that was recorded in Step 37 will equal the amount of shims (36) that are required plus 0.18 mm (0.0070 inch).

  1. Put cage (32) into position on the shims and install bolts (35). Tighten the bolts to a torque of 135 ± 15 N·m (100 ± 11 lb ft).



    Illustration 21g00560803

  1. Use Tooling (D) and Tooling (F) in order to check the end play of the gear by using the following procedure:

    1. Push the gear downward and hold the gear by using Tooling (F). Rotate the gear by using a ratchet wrench at least five times. Stop rotating the gear at the point of maximum needle movement.

    1. Zero the dial indicator. Mark the location of maximum needle movement.

    1. Pull the gear upward by using Tooling (F). Rotate the gear at least five times. Stop rotating the gear at the same point of maximum needle movement. Record the measurement. This measurement is the actual end play of the gear.

  1. Repeat Steps 41.a through 41.c. The readings should be equal. The end play of the gear must be 0.05 mm (0.0020 inch) to 0.15 mm (0.0060 inch).



    Illustration 22g00560827

  1. Fabricate plate (37) by using a piece of mild steel. Use these dimensions of 6.35 mm (0.250 inch) by 38.1 mm (1.50 inch) by 127 mm (5.0 inch).



    Illustration 23g00560829

  1. Install plate (37) in order to hold the gear and the pinion while the backlash is being checked, as shown.

  1. Put Tooling (D) into position with the point of the dial indicator against gear (8) .

  1. Use Tooling (D) in order to measure the backlash of gear (8) in three locations that are evenly spaced. The difference between the three measurements should not be more than 0.08 mm (.0030 inch).



    Illustration 24g00560831

  1. Add or subtract shims (38) in order to obtain a backlash of 0.20 mm (.0080 inch) to 0.30 mm (.0120 inch). Remove plate (37) after the backlash has been adjusted.



    Illustration 25g00560834

  1. Install O-ring seal (40) on carrier (39) .



    Illustration 26g00560836

  1. Put carrier (39) into position and install the bolts that hold the carrier in place.

  1. Install yoke (41) .

  1. Install bracket assemblies (42) and (43) .

  1. Install the two magnetic sensors (not shown) on the bevel gear case. Maintain a 0.89 mm (.0350 inch) gap between the magnetic sensor and the gear tooth.

End By: Connect the transmission and bevel gears. Refer to Disassembly and Assembly, "Transmission and Bevel Gears - Connect" for the machine that is being serviced.
